Skip to content

Consolidate crate_universe generated defs.bzl into crates.bzl#4094

Open
UebelAndre wants to merge 2 commits into
bazelbuild:mainfrom
UebelAndre:crate_universe_pre
Open

Consolidate crate_universe generated defs.bzl into crates.bzl#4094
UebelAndre wants to merge 2 commits into
bazelbuild:mainfrom
UebelAndre:crate_universe_pre

Conversation

@UebelAndre

@UebelAndre UebelAndre commented Jun 19, 2026

Copy link
Copy Markdown
Collaborator

This change begins to consolidate defs.bzl into crates.bzl so users don't get confused as to which of the two to use. In doing so, I have also consolidated the repository rules for where crate aliases are generated between the crate module extension and outputs to crates_vendor rule as a cleanup and consolidation effort. In the future I plan to have that rule be responsible for aliases and the crate dependency interface.

@UebelAndre UebelAndre force-pushed the crate_universe_pre branch from 3574555 to 2781831 Compare June 20, 2026 16:23
@UebelAndre UebelAndre force-pushed the crate_universe_pre branch 4 times, most recently from d882a2d to afd8c74 Compare June 20, 2026 17:00
@UebelAndre UebelAndre force-pushed the crate_universe_pre branch from afd8c74 to b62f218 Compare June 21, 2026 14:07
@UebelAndre UebelAndre marked this pull request as ready for review June 21, 2026 14:33
@UebelAndre UebelAndre requested a review from illicitonion June 21, 2026 14:33
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ant